And they’re called Paradis for crying out loud.

Coming across like a chillout take on Francois and The Atlas Mountains, Paradis’ ‘Sur Une Chanson En Francais’ is undoubtedly a Gallic track. Slow moving Daft Punk (circa Discovery) synth lines, a dab of funk bass, a veneer of cool and some horns to make that throwback sound complete.

The pair have recently released on Tim Sweeneys Beats In Space label. Tihs is on an EP out on Barclay.

The video for the song by Daniel Brereton “takes us on a tour of Paris, recalling the 1968 protests, a night shared between then and now”.
